On Wednesday May 15th, MBC’s “Radio Star” (planned by Kang Young-seon/directed by Kim Myung-yeop and Hwang Yoon-sang) will air an episode titled “Actor Treasure Box” featuring Kim Do-hyun, Kim Nam-hee, Tiffany Young and Choi Jae-rim.

Making her first solo appearance on “Radio Star” in 10 years without Girls’ Generation members, Tiffany Young will reveal numerous episodes, from how she passed the highly competitive audition for the musical “Chicago” to the identity of the SM acting teacher she met after 20 years in the drama “Reborn Rich”, and her touching story involving Song Joong-ki, her “real acting teacher”.

tiffany

Despite the pandemic, Tiffany Young returned to Korea from the U.S. to audition for the musical “Chicago”, known for its high audition standards, where she secured the role of Roxie Hart against a 200:1 competition ratio. Her secret to passing the “Chicago” audition will be unveiled, sparking curiosity.

Last year, Tiffany made her drama debut in “Reborn Rich”, playing Rachel, a supporter of Jin Do-jun (played by Song Joong-ki). Today (May 15th), Disney+’s web drama “Uncle Samsik”, in which she acts alongside Song Kang-ho and Byun Yo-han, will premiere. The explosive popularity and viewership of her debut drama raised concerns among Girls’ Generation members about her next project. Curiosity is piqued about their reactions to Tiffany’s stellar acting career, particularly her work with Song Kang-ho.

Tiffany will also share behind-the-scenes stories from her Girls’ Generation days and her experiences during their 15th-anniversary activities in 2022.

She revealed that when Girls’ Generation debuted, she almost did not make it due to a shorter trainee period compared to other members, but Lee Soo-man, the CEO of SM Entertainment at the time, saw a unique quality in her, which secured her place in the group.

Tiffany expressed her surprise at how younger idols half-heartedly rehearsed for music shows. She also shared her feelings about practicing at SM’s new Seongsu-dong location after leaving the company, expressing some disappointment but quickly retracted it following a humorous scolding from Kim Gu-ra.

Moreover, Tiffany recalled her debut with “Unnies” through the variety show “Sister’s Slam Dunk” in 2016, where she was directed by JYP’s Park Jin-young. She humorously compared the direction styles of SM and JYP with vivid expressions and movements. She even mentioned that she would love to receive a song from JYP for a solo album, sparking interest in the upcoming broadcast.
